Research Report RR-2010-01With the current generalization of parallel architectures arises the concern of applying formal methods to parallelism, which allows specifications of parallel programs to be precisely stated and the correctness of an implementation to be verified. However, the complexity of parallel, compared to sequential, programs makes them more error-prone and difficult to verify. This calls for a strongly structured form of parallelism, which should not only ease programming by providing abstractions that conceal much of the complexity of parallel computation, but also provide a systematic way of developing practical programs from specification. Bulk Synchronous Parallelism (BSP) is a model of computation which offers a high ...
The objective of this thesis is the unified investigation of a wide range of fundament...
To make parallel programming as widespread as parallel architectures, more structured parallel progr...
AbstractPaderborn’s and Oxford’s BSPLib are C libraries supporting the development of Bulk-Synchrono...
Abstract — With the current generalisation of parallel archi-tectures arises the concern of applying...
Parallel program design and implementation is a complex, error prone task. Verifying parallel progra...
Parallel computers are a powerful tool of modern science and engineering. A parallel computer may ha...
A necessary condition for the establishment, on a substantial basis, of a parallel software industry...
AbstractBulk Synchronous Parallel ML (BSML) is a structured parallel functional programming language...
Concevoir et implanter des programmes parallèles est une tâche complexe, sujette aux erreurs. La vér...
A necessary condition for the establishment, on a substantial basis, of a parallel software industry...
The BSP model is an established practical general-purpose parallel programming model. This paper pre...
Institute for Computing Systems ArchitectureThis thesis concerns the use of the Bird- Meertens Forma...
General purpose parallel computing systems come in a variety of forms. We have various kinds of dist...
The Bulk-Synchronous Parallel (BSP) bridging model is a candidate for a simple and practical definit...
AbstractAn extension of the λ-calculus called BSλ is introduced as a formal basis for functional lan...
The objective of this thesis is the unified investigation of a wide range of fundament...
To make parallel programming as widespread as parallel architectures, more structured parallel progr...
AbstractPaderborn’s and Oxford’s BSPLib are C libraries supporting the development of Bulk-Synchrono...
Abstract — With the current generalisation of parallel archi-tectures arises the concern of applying...
Parallel program design and implementation is a complex, error prone task. Verifying parallel progra...
Parallel computers are a powerful tool of modern science and engineering. A parallel computer may ha...
A necessary condition for the establishment, on a substantial basis, of a parallel software industry...
AbstractBulk Synchronous Parallel ML (BSML) is a structured parallel functional programming language...
Concevoir et implanter des programmes parallèles est une tâche complexe, sujette aux erreurs. La vér...
A necessary condition for the establishment, on a substantial basis, of a parallel software industry...
The BSP model is an established practical general-purpose parallel programming model. This paper pre...
Institute for Computing Systems ArchitectureThis thesis concerns the use of the Bird- Meertens Forma...
General purpose parallel computing systems come in a variety of forms. We have various kinds of dist...
The Bulk-Synchronous Parallel (BSP) bridging model is a candidate for a simple and practical definit...
AbstractAn extension of the λ-calculus called BSλ is introduced as a formal basis for functional lan...
The objective of this thesis is the unified investigation of a wide range of fundament...
To make parallel programming as widespread as parallel architectures, more structured parallel progr...
AbstractPaderborn’s and Oxford’s BSPLib are C libraries supporting the development of Bulk-Synchrono...